What type of rock is formed through the cooling of magma?

Explanation:
Igneous rock is formed through the cooling and solidification of magma or lava. When magma cools slowly beneath the Earth's surface, it crystallizes and forms intrusive igneous rock, commonly known as plutonic rock. In contrast, when lava cools quickly on the surface or during a volcanic eruption, it forms extrusive igneous rock, also referred to as volcanic rock. Both types of igneous rock share the common origin of magma, distinguishing them from metamorphic and sedimentary rocks, which form through different geological processes.
